About Dawei Sun

Dawei Sun is a scholar working on Information Systems, Computer Networks and Communications, Artificial Intelligence, Computer Vision and Pattern Recognition and Sociology and Political Science, having authored 66 papers that have together received 930 indexed citations. Recurring topics across this work include Cloud Computing and Resource Management (40 papers), Distributed and Parallel Computing Systems (24 papers), IoT and Edge/Fog Computing (17 papers), Cloud Data Security Solutions (7 papers), Data Stream Mining Techniques (6 papers), Advanced Database Systems and Queries (5 papers), Distributed systems and fault tolerance (5 papers) and Advanced Data Storage Technologies (5 papers). The work is most often cited by research in Information Systems (540 citations), Computer Networks and Communications (485 citations), Computer Vision and Pattern Recognition (237 citations), Information Systems and Management (46 citations) and Artificial Intelligence (205 citations). Dawei Sun has collaborated with scholars based in China, Australia and United States. Frequent co-authors include Guiran Chang, Xingwei Wang, Shang Gao, Long Quan, Jiahui Zhang, Zixin Luo, Anbang Yao, Hongen Liao, Yurong Chen and Tianwei Shen. Their work appears in journals such as Future Generation Computer Systems, Algal Research, IEEE Transactions on Industrial Informatics, International Journal of Security and Networks and Applied Sciences.
